Tips on becoming a Pro Golfer?

I’m 19, and a beginner at golf. Do you think I can qualify for the 2011 U.S. Open? I’m willing to put in as much effort into it as I can. I will practice every day. What would I have to do to meet the requirements to play in the U.S. Open? How do I get a 1.14 USGA handicap, how should I prepare for a local 36 hole qualifying tournament? What should I focus on more: Putting, Hitting well off the tee with woods, Short Game or Ball Striking? They’re all important, but which is more important?

Ok, let’s go through this one at a time, since you asked a rather large question.

1. Do I think you can qualify? That depends entirely on you. I have to say the odds are hard against you starting golf this late to get that good that quickly, but its certainly in the realm of possibility if you have enough talent and drive to work hard.

2. What would you have to do to play in the US Open? You would need to go through the local qualifiers for the open spots in the field. Many professionals who haven’t otherwise qualified are in these qualifiers as well as many top amateurs. You need to play very well in these, under par average.

3. How do you get a USGA handicap? Most local golf courses offer handicap scoring for a small yearly fee. Just check out some of your local courses for prices.

4. How do you prepare for a local 36 hole qualifier? Lots of practice in competition. Try to emulate the pressure of tournament play whenever you can. Your swing sometimes behaves differently under pressure, and learning how it reacts then is very important to playing in competition. Make sure you go back to your basics (grip, alignment, setup, ball position, etc) a week or two before to make sure nothing slipped, and work a lot on your chipping and putting. That is where scoring really happens.

5. What should I focus more time on? Tour pros and top amateurs spend about 60-80% of their time practicing the short game (120yds and in). This is because this is where scoring happens. Players have won tournaments driving the ball very poorly because they made up for it on the greens. Start off with a lot of putting and chipping practice. Slowly work your way to longer shots, until you work your way to the driver. The driver should only really be practiced a handful of times in a practice session, if at all. Use a mid iron to work on swing mechanics.

Another tip for you if you plan on trying to get that good that quickly, is to find a PGA teaching professional to give you personal instruction that supports you fully. Get regular lessons from him and let him guide you on equipment fitting, technical improvements, tournament information, etc. They are very knowledgable and make the learning curve much shorter.

Hope this helps, and Good Luck!!
